June 1932 the transfer of the Ada Public Library from the Ada Federated Clubs to the new district library boards was in effect. Mrs. George Stambaugh was elected chairman of the new seven-member board.
July 1932 reconstruction of the elevator of the Ada Farmers Exchange was started. It had been destroyed by fire.

1935 Ada Schools withdrew from the county system to become Exempted Village School District. This move made the school district directly responsible to the state department of education.
September 1935 Play-by-play announcing of high school football games was inaugurated here with Leland Smull and Harold Huber in charge.
